It can simply start like this; let’s say you are on a sales force of 12. Your month is going great. You’re leading the production board and life is just great. You already know how you’re going to spend your bonus money, and the vacation you and your spouse have been dreaming of is getting closer. Then, all of a sudden, out of the darkness, as you are getting a cup of coffee to start your day, a co-worker comes up to you as says “Well, well, I just looked at the production numbers from last year and it sure looks like it’s going to be slow these next two weeks, you should reconsider taking that vacation of yours. Gotta run. Have a nice day.” That’s all he says and walks away.

To those unaware individuals that was a blatant attempt to rock Mr. Producer’s world. A simple attack like that can make that cup of coffee a $20,000 cup of coffee if you allow it to! That little jab can side-track your month, your year, and possibly your life! Let’s say this little back stabbers comment goes to heart and you go into agreement with this guy. You could start actually thinking business will be slow and you can immediately spiral downwards falling off the pace you have set for your month. Then, if you simply reconsider your upcoming vacation, that signals he got to you. Furthermore, when you actually do go on vacation you will be thinking that you should have stayed home and from that point your vacation isn’t really a vacation. To reemphasize, as soon as you think of going into agreement with this guy it means he got to you. If you simply doubt yourself for a moment he accomplished what he set out to do. And it can happen as easily and undetected as that Listed below are some other comments from these cellar dwellers designed to start your downfall if you don’t notice it.

“You look tired, you should get some rest. Why don’t you go home early?”
“Man, business is terrible, let’s go home.”
“People just aren’t buying today, it must be the economy.”
“We are never going to get that raise”
“Everybody thinks you make too much money”
“I saw on the news last night they predict the housing slump will continue through next summer.”
“Do you know how many people are trying out for that part? Your chances are slim.”

As soon as you buy into this nonsense, you have become the victim of this twisted individual. Take a really good look at what was said and be able to recognize this as an attempt to throw you off. You have to immediately realize that is not your universe and must keep doing exactly what you’ve been doing in all areas of your life. As soon as you start doubting yourself, look back just before it happened and find out who was around and what was said. Find the boogey man and move away or address him immediately. Let him know that you won’t have anything to do with such negativity. The old saying “Misery loves company” certainly applies here. Living in apathy over a bad day or situation is not going to make anything better so quit agreeing with the garbage. The best way to handle these situations is address this person directly and let him know that you won’t be playing his little game or you can simply avoid the person altogether.
